“…One of the early studies from our group using FTIR-ATR spectroscopy was a comparison of the technique with gravimetry using the system methyl ethyl ketone in polyisobutylene. 2 We showed that the diffusion coefficients obtained from FTIR-ATR spectroscopy were well within experimental error of those measured gravimetrically. Put another way, which will be relevant to the current study, diffusion coefficients obtained spectroscopically could be used to predict gravimetric results and vice versa.…”

“…It is clear that the time delay in the spectroscopic data is longer than expected and cannot be captured by a simple Fickian model. This is in contrast with rubbery polymers in which the time delay is readily captured, and a simple Fickian model can describe both gravimetric and spectroscopic data well with the same value of D …”

“…Most of the previous studies using this spectroscopic approach have been with rubbery polymers because these materials adhere well to the ATR crystal, a requirement for obtaining reliable and reproducible data. One of the early studies from our group using FTIR-ATR spectroscopy was a comparison of the technique with gravimetry using the system methyl ethyl ketone in polyisobutylene . We showed that the diffusion coefficients obtained from FTIR-ATR spectroscopy were well within experimental error of those measured gravimetrically.…”
